Chelsea playmaker Cole Palmer could be sidelined for three to six weeks after picking up a groin injury against Manchester United in the Premier League.
The Blues suffered their first defeat of the Premier League campaign against the Red Devils last weekend. Palmer was substituted after just 20 minutes on the clock due to a fresh groin issue.
Blues boss Enzo Maresca has yet to provide a definite update on the concern, but journalist Simon Phillips claims that Palmer has a new tear in the same groin and could be out for weeks.
He said: “Sources have heard that Palmer has a new tear in the same groin and we are looking at around 3-6 weeks out. This is as a result of further aggravation to the groin in the Bayern game.”
Chelsea take on Brighton & Hove Albion in the Premier League this weekend. The Blues are seven points behind leaders Liverpool and Saturday’s game already appears a must-win.
